Contract Data Analyst (Contingent)
Description
LOCATION: Falls Church, VA
SUMMARY: The Contract Data Analyst will support the Defense Health Agency (DHA),HCA function: . DHA is responsible for the effective execution and operation of the Department of Defense (DoD) medical mission, which is to provide medical services and support to specified categories of individuals entitled to DoD medical care.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ES: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ions of this position.
- Perform analysis and evaluation of contracts, contracting actions, and supporting documentation for the purpose of initiating and developing contracting policies, procedures, and guidance material; and provide technical advice and recommendations to management officials, contracting officers, and other contract and technical support personnel.
- Provide administrative support including typing, filing, report distribution, data entry, and preparation of presentations, meeting scheduling and other administrative duties as assigned.
- Maintain suspense lists for contract administration activities, coordinate funding, acceptance, and payment actions with other organizations, and perform other contract administration support functions as needed.

Requirements
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E:
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ree with a major in any field is required.
- Minimum 5 years experience - Extensive knowledge or understanding of federal procurement, may be as federal employee and/or Contractor employee in the GS-1102 series or equivalent capacity as a contract specialist/administrator or procurement analyst.
- Minimum 3 years experience - Knowledge or understanding of Government purchasing electronic invoicing processes.
- Minimum 3 years experience - Knowledge or understanding of the federal acquisition process.
- Minimum 3 years experience - Knowledge or understanding of contracting principles, laws regulation and procedures.
- Minimum 3 years experience - Knowledge or understanding of methods and techniques of fact-finding, analysis, and resolution of complex problems, and the ability to develop concrete action plans to solve problems.
- Minimum 3 years experience - Knowledge or understanding with Government purchasing electronic invoicing, to include: iRAPT, EDA, IUID, CDR, MyInvoice, and Contract Closeout.
- Minimum 3 years experience - Knowledge or understanding in writing professional documents.
